Suchergebnisse für Anfrage "pointers"
AppDomain-Adressraum
Zunächst die Frage: Stellen CLR-Spezifikationen sicher, dass der Code, der in mehreren Anwendungsdomänen innerhalb desselben Prozesses ausgeführt wird, dense...
Funktioniert die Zeigerarithmetik auch außerhalb des Arrays?
Ich lese immer, dass Zeigerarithmetik definiert ist, solange Sie die Grenzen des Arrays nicht verlassen. Ich bin mir nicht sicher, ob ich vollständig versteh...
Die Größe eines Mallocs nur mit dem zurückgegebenen Zeiger erhalten
Ich möchte in der Lage sein, die Größe meines Arrays zu variieren, damit ich eines folgendermaßen erstelle:
Auf was wird ein Zeiger initialisiert?
Eine Sache, die mich immer verwirrte, der Zeichenzeiger. Es ist nach langen vier Jahren, dass ich wieder in c verweilen.Nehmen wir zum Beispiel den erwähnten...
Thread-Sicherheit des Referenzzählers eines C ++ / CX-WinRT-Zeigers
Ich hatte den Eindruck, dass die Referenzanzahl für WinRT-Objekte in Anbetracht des Anwendungsfalls threadsicher ist. Aber ich bin auf einen Fehler gestoßen,...
Ist es sicher, einen Heap-zugewiesenen Zeiger auf einen Zeiger auf eine VLA zu werfen?
Wenn ich einen Zeiger auf einen Heap-zugewiesenen Speicherplatz habe, der ein typisches zweidimensionales Array mit Zeilensprung darstellt, ist es sicher, diesen Zeiger für eine bequeme Skripterstellung auf einen entsprechenden Zeiger auf eine ...
Warum verwenden wir die Anweisung & (*), wenn der Doppelzeiger auf struct ein Argument einer Funktion ist?
void instert(NODE**root, int value) { ... insert(&(*root)->left,value); ... } void search(NODE*root, int value) { ... search(root->left, value); ... }Warum wir hier "&" verwenden: insert (& (* root) -> left, value); "&" Wird hier jedoch nicht ...
C ++ - Ermittelt den Wert einer bestimmten Speicheradresse
Ich habe mich gefragt, ob es möglich ist, so etwas zu tun:
c - Zeiger auf eine Funktion übergeben
Ich versuche zu ändern, wohin die Zeiger min und max zeigen, aber es scheint, dass die "Änderung" nicht außerhalb des Funktionsumfangs bleibt (nach...